titleOfInvention | Reusing used refractories |
abstract | [PROBLEMS] To separate a large amount of used refractories for each material with high accuracy without relying on manual work. A method for reusing used refractories includes a separate collection step for separating and collecting used refractories for each material having different chemical components based on a difference in color tone. When sorting used refractories for each material based on the difference in color tone, it is desirable to use a color sorter. Moreover, it is desirable to crush used refractories before performing the separation and recovery step. Moreover, it is desirable to remove the powder with a particle size of 1 mm or less contained in the used refractory. Thereby, a large amount of used refractories can be sorted for each material with high accuracy without depending on manual work. [Selection figure] None |
